You can find the upper and lower bounds of the confidence interval by adding and subtracting the margin of error from the mean. [8] So, your lower bound is 180 - 1.86, or 178.14, and your upper bound is 180 + 1.86, or 181.86. You can also use this handy formula in finding the confidence interval: x̅ ± Za/2 * σ/√ (n).

WebFeb 14, 2013 · Every real number u ≥ 10 is clearly an upper bound. On the other hand, if x < 10, then either x < 9, in which case 9 is a member of ( 0, 10) bigger than x, or x < 1 2 ( x + 10) < 10, and 1 2 ( x + 10) is a member of the interval bigger than x. ( 1 2 ( x + 10) is just the average of x and 10, which is halfway between x and 10 .)
